Gmail Postmaster Tools MCP

License: MIT
Built with MCPB
Node
Dependencies

An MCP server for the Gmail Postmaster
Tools API (v2)
— query your domains, sender compliance status, and Gmail
traffic metrics from Claude, Cursor, or any MCP client.

This is a bring-your-own-credentials tool for hands-on senders: you supply
your own Google OAuth client, and the server runs the sign-in locally. Nothing
is hosted and no data leaves your machine.

What you get

  • list_domains / get_domain — your registered domains and their verification state
  • get_compliance_status — SPF, DKIM, DMARC, alignment, message formatting, DNS records, TLS encryption, user-reported spam rate, and one-click / honored unsubscribe verdicts
  • query_domain_stats — spam rate, auth success (SPF/DKIM/DMARC), TLS encryption rate, delivery errors, and feedback-loop metrics over any date range
  • gpt_authenticate / gpt_auth_status / gpt_sign_out

Note: Postmaster Tools v2 covers traffic metrics + compliance. Domain and
IP reputation are not part of v2.

Prerequisites: create a Google OAuth client (one-time, ~5 min)

You need a Google Cloud OAuth client because Google doesn't offer a shared
public one for this API.

  1. Go to the Google Cloud Console and create (or pick) a project.
  2. APIs & Services → Library → search "Gmail Postmaster Tools API"Enable.
  3. APIs & Services → OAuth consent screen (redirects to Google Auth Platform). If the project has never been configured, click Get started and set an App name + support email, Audience = External, and a contact email. If it's already configured, you'll just see the tabs — skip to the next step.
  4. Open the Audience tab. If User type = External, add your Google address under Test users → + Add users and Save (leave status as Testing — works without app verification, up to 100 users). If User type = Internal (a Workspace org project), no test users are needed — org users can sign in directly.
  5. Open the Clients tab (or APIs & Services → Credentials) → Create client → application type Desktop appCreate.
  6. Copy the Client ID and Client secret.

You'll paste those two values into this extension's configuration at install
time. (Make sure the Google account you sign in with is one that has access in
Gmail Postmaster Tools.)

Use with other MCP clients (Cursor, VS Code, Windsurf, …)

Underneath, this is a standard stdio MCP server — any client that runs local
MCP servers can use it directly, no .mcpb required. Clone or download the repo,
then point the client at server/index.js and pass your Google credentials as
env vars.

Cursor — edit ~/.cursor/mcp.json (global) or .cursor/mcp.json (per project):

{
  "mcpServers": {
    "gmail-postmaster-tools": {
      "command": "node",
      "args": ["/absolute/path/to/gmail-postmaster-tools-mcp/server/index.js"],
      "env": {
        "GPT_CLIENT_ID": "xxxxx.apps.googleusercontent.com",
        "GPT_CLIENT_SECRET": "xxxxx"
      }
    }
  }
}

VS Code (.vscode/mcp.json), Windsurf, Claude Desktop (manual config),
and most other clients use the same command + args + env shape — only the
config file location differs. Other env overrides are listed under
Configuration.

The first tool call (or gpt_authenticate) opens your browser for the Google
sign-in; the 127.0.0.1 loopback works on any local desktop client.

Usage examples

  • "Sign me in to Gmail Postmaster Tools" → gpt_authenticate
  • "List my Postmaster domains" → list_domains
  • "Is example.com compliant with Gmail's sender rules?" → get_compliance_status { domain: "example.com" }
  • "Spam rate for example.com over the last 30 days" → query_domain_stats { domain: "example.com", start_date: "...", end_date: "...", metrics: ["SPAM_RATE"] }
  • "DKIM auth success for example.com" → query_domain_stats { domain: "example.com", metrics: [{ "standardMetric": "AUTH_SUCCESS_RATE", "filter": "auth_type=\"dkim\"" }] }

Some metrics require a filter: AUTH_SUCCESS_RATE (auth_type=spf|dkim|dmarc),
TLS_ENCRYPTION_RATE (traffic_direction=inbound|outbound),
DELIVERY_ERROR_RATE (optional error_type=...). SPAM_RATE needs none.

How authentication works

OAuth 2.0 authorization-code + PKCE, over a http://127.0.0.1:<dynamic-port>
loopback redirect (Google's recommended flow for desktop apps). On sign-in the
server starts a short-lived listener on 127.0.0.1, opens your browser, receives
the code, and exchanges it (with your client secret + PKCE verifier) for tokens.

Google requires a client secret even for desktop apps, which is why both values
are needed. Tokens are stored only on your machine at
~/.gmail-postmaster-mcp/tokens.json (0600) and are git-ignored.

Scopes: by default the server requests
postmaster.traffic.readonly (metrics + compliance) and postmaster.domain
(list/get domains). Override with the GPT_SCOPE env var if you want to narrow
it (e.g. traffic-only, dropping list_domains/get_domain).

Token lifetime (important)

Google revokes refresh tokens after 7 days for OAuth apps whose publishing
status is Testing — the mode the setup steps above use to skip verification.
In practice that means you'll re-run gpt_authenticate about once a week. The
server handles this gracefully: when the refresh fails, tool calls tell you to
re-authenticate.

To stop the weekly re-auth, set your OAuth app's publishing status to In
production
(Google Auth Platform → Audience → Publish app). Notes for the
postmaster (sensitive) scopes:

  • Production, unverified — refresh tokens no longer expire at 7 days. You'll
    still click through the "Google hasn't verified this app" screen, and the app
    is capped at 100 users until verified. For your own single-user use, this is
    the simple fix.
  • Verified — submit the app for Google's OAuth verification to remove the
    warning and the user cap. Only worth it if you're distributing the app widely.

Configuration (env overrides)

Variable Purpose Default
GPT_CLIENT_ID Google OAuth client ID (required)
GPT_CLIENT_SECRET Google OAuth client secret (required)
GPT_SCOPE Space-separated OAuth scopes traffic.readonly + domain
GPT_API_BASE API base URL https://gmailpostmastertools.googleapis.com/v2
GPT_TOKEN_DIR Token cache directory ~/.gmail-postmaster-mcp
GPT_LOGIN_TIMEOUT_MS Sign-in wait 180000
GPT_REQUEST_TIMEOUT_MS Per-request timeout 60000

Why zero dependencies

Only Node.js built-ins (http, https, crypto, readline) — tiny bundle, no
supply-chain risk, nothing to npm install.
